7. 9 Permanent extra rinse
With this option you can permanently have an extra rinse when you set a new programme. • To activate/deactivate this option press and at the same time until the indicator comes on/goes off.

9. 3 Activating the appliance
Press the Marche/Arrêt button to activate or deactivate the appliance. A tune sounds when the appliance is activated.

11. 9 Frost precautions
If the appliance is installed in an area where the temperature can be less than 0° C, remove the remaining water from the inlet hose and the drain pump. 6.
Put the two ends of the inlet hose in a container and let the water flow out of the hose. When the drain pump is empty, install the inlet hose again.
